Evening Prayer for Help
1 Answer me when I pray,
O God, my defender!
When I was in trouble, you helped me.
Be kind to me now and hear my prayer.

2 How long will you people insult me?
How long will you love what is worthless
and go after what is false?

3 Remember that the Lord has chosen the righteous for his own,
and he hears me when I call to him.

4 Tremble with fear and stop sinning;
think deeply about this,
when you lie in silence on your beds.
5 Offer the right sacrifices to the Lord,
and put your trust in him.

6 There are many who pray:
“Give us more blessings, O Lord.
Look on us with kindness!”
7 But the joy that you have given me
is more than they will ever have
with all their grain and wine.

8 When I lie down, I go to sleep in peace;
you alone, O Lord, keep me perfectly safe.
